Abstract

This study aims to determine and analyze the rhetoric of the Governor of East Kalimantan speaking in front of the mass media with the basis of Aristotle's theory as the researcher's standard. The theory used in this research is Aristotle's Rhetoric theory, in its development, rhetoric also includes the process of adjusting ideas to people and adjusting people to ideas through various kinds of messages. From the research results, it can be concluded that rhetoric plays an important role in public communication, especially in the context of political discourse through the mass media. The Governor of East Kalimantan, Isran Noor, with his straight-talking style, managed to use rhetoric effectively to influence public opinion, build relationships with the media, and inspire the public. In a situation that does not have an official communication team, the Governor is still able to manage his communication well and have a positive impact.

Abstract

Numeracy and science literacy are essential competencies in navigating the increasingly complex global era. In this context, proficiency in English as an international language serves as a strategic advantage, enabling broader access to high-quality learning resources. This research-based community service aims to improve numeracy and science literacy among students at Pondok Pesantren in Pekalongan, by integrating English-based learning resources used service learning approach.. The program was introduced to improve students' readiness to face global challenges, focusing on strengthening their understanding of numeracy and science through English-based learning materials. This study evaluates the effectiveness of the program using statistically analyzed pretest and posttest data. The results showed an increase in mean score from pretest (5.44) to posttest (7.67), but statistical analysis showed that this increase was not significant. The normality test confirmed that the data distribution was normally distributed, which allowed the use of parametric statistical methods. The paired samples t-test showed no significant difference between pretest and posttest scores (p-value = 0.093). However, the effect size analysis showed a moderate effect (Cohen's d = 0.636, Hedges' g = 0.606), which suggested that the program made a meaningful impact, although not statistically significant. These results suggest that although the program has potential, it needs improvements such as longer duration, larger sample size, and more effective teaching methods to achieve significant results. The study concludes that integrating English literacy with numeracy and science education has the potential to prepare students for global challenges, and the program can be further developed with stronger implementation strategies.
